vRA 7.0.1 Reservations - Working with Datastore Clusters

$
0
0

Hello,

 

I've been trying to create a reservation with a datastore cluster which holds 2 datastores, and each datastore has a different Storage Reservation Policy.

 

the use case is:  A user requests a certain Virtual Machine from the Catalog. the first disk (the OS Disk) is to be given Storage Policy A, while the rest of the disks he creates in the request needs to be given Storage Policy B.

 

my problem is as follows:

 

in the Reservation, i make a reservation to the datastore cluster (which holds the 2 datastores). When i give the Datastores (in the Compute Resource) the Storage Reservation Policy, and apply the disks the appropriate Storage Reservation Policy in the Request, it gives me the following error when deploying: "cannot allocate storage request with storage reservation policies A,B on reservation". when i change the reservation from the datastore cluster to the 2 datastores explicitly, the above works.

 

I've tried doing the above without storage reservations, to see if it's a problem with the storage policies or the datastore cluster, and i got this error when requesting a VM in a Business Group with a datastore cluster reservation: "CloneVM: cannot find the datastore Named DatastoreCluster1..". altough the datastore cluster does exists with the same name on vSphere, and is reserved on the reservation. I've also tried making a fresh Datastore cluster, performing a data collection, and repeating the above, but same errors.

 

seem to me like vRA treats datastore clusters as they were regular datastores during vm provisioning and it messes things up.. is there something im missing? should there be a property somewhere that states I'm deploying on datastore cluster and not a regular cluster?
